What is Split Fabric Wire Loom?
Split fabric wire loom is a type of protective covering that is typically made from a blend of polyester and nylon, woven together to create a flexible, durable fabric. The loom features a split design, allowing for easy installation around existing wire bundles without the need to disconnect or remove them. This distinctive split design allows users to insert wires quickly, while still offering robust protection against wear, abrasion, and environmental factors.
Benefits of Using Split Fabric Wire Loom
1. Protection One of the primary benefits of split fabric wire loom is its ability to protect wires from abrasion, moisture, and UV exposure. The fabric material is abrasion-resistant, reducing the risk of wire damage, which can lead to electrical failures and costly repairs.
2. Organization The split design facilitates the organization of wires, preventing tangles and helping technicians manage complex wiring systems. This organizational aspect is critical in both automotive applications and electronic environments where space is at a premium.
3. Aesthetic Appeal The fabric finish of split wire loom provides a clean and professional appearance, which is a valuable asset in automotive builds where the visual aspect matters. It can also be easily dyed in different colors, allowing for personalized wiring aesthetics or functional color coding for easier identification.
4. Heat Resistance Fabric wire looms are engineered to withstand high temperatures, making them an excellent choice for applications in engine compartments or areas subjected to heat sources. This heat resistance ensures that the loom does not degrade over time, preserving its protective qualities.

5. Flexibility The split design and fabric material allow for easy manipulation and adaptation to various shapes and sizes of wiring bundles. This flexibility is particularly beneficial when working in confined spaces or around irregularly shaped components.
Applications of Split Fabric Wire Loom
Split fabric wire loom is widely used across multiple industries. Here are some prominent applications
- Automotive Industry In vehicles, wiring systems are abundant and often subjected to harsh conditions. The use of split fabric wire loom protects these systems from heat, moisture, and physical damage while also enhancing the overall appearance under the hood.
- Aerospace The aerospace industry requires materials that can withstand extreme conditions. The durability and lightweight nature of split fabric wire loom make it an ideal choice for aircraft wiring, ensuring safety and performance.
- Manufacturing and Industrial Equipment In factories, machinery often has extensive wiring that can become entangled or damaged. Split fabric wire loom helps maintain order, thus enhancing efficiency and reducing maintenance costs.
- Consumer Electronics As electronics have become more complex, there’s a growing need for organized and protected wiring systems. Split fabric wire loom serves to keep wiring neat, thereby improving the function and reliability of electronic devices.
